How can I protect myself during a transaction?

Each week, many people get extremely satisfying results from finding great buys and selling great things on BuyandSell.com.au. Unfortunately however, sometimes, things go wrong. If you follow a few easy steps, you can dramatically decrease your risk of being scammed.

  • Pick the Goods Up - Picking the goods up is the best way to avoid being scammed. Use your common-sense when organising to pick an item up to avoid any possible security hazards.
  • If you can’t pick it up: Buy from Australian Companies using a Credit Card - buying from registered Australian companies using a credit card is the best way to avoid any problems, as strong systems are in place to handle dispute resolution.
  • If you are dealing with a private individual: be specific about the item you are buying - ask the seller specific questions about the item. Gain a clear understanding about any possible flaws or faults it may have and how it has been used before.

What should I do if a transaction turns bad?

Unfortunately, BuyandSell.com.au has limited power to investigate fraudulent transactions. We recommend contacting your local police or the Small Claims division at your local court. We are able to provide any required information to the proper authorities.

Make sure you are able to provide key information about the individual or company involved (name, contact details, fraudulent ad details).
